13. Page 55. "Connected with this scheme of punishment
"and reformation , is another object , which , though of inferior importance
"in a moral view , is yet deserving of attention . This is , indemnity to
"the community for the expence of the conviction and maintenance
"of the offender . It is highly probably , that , with due management
"and economy , the profit of the labour of the convicts may be rendered
equal to their support . Such a result , however, has not
"been anticipated by the zealous friends of reform in penal law in
"Europe . They have regarded it as the indispensable duty of legislators , to meliorate the laws, and correct the abuses of prisons,
"without counting the cost of their justice or humanity . In Pensylvania , we are assured , that the experiment has been attended
"with success; — and when the improved system of the penitentiary
"house of this State has had time to operate fully , there can be
"no doubt of a result equally favourable . — It ought to have fair
"scope, and not be
